Murano Grande

Murano Grande has redefined luxury in South Florida. This building has some of the largest condos available anywhere, while still delivering elegance, comfort, and modernity. Check out its high-standard amenities, spacious balconies, and features like spacious walk-in closets, panoramic views, flow-thru floor plans, and more.

Gran Paraiso

Gran Paraiso can be found in North Edgewater, close to the Wynwood Art District, Miami Beach Bridge, and the shopping area in Midtown. The property is surrounded by conveniences, included a beach club and even a restaurant by Michael Schwartz. You’ll enjoy amazing views both during the day and at night, which you can enjoy from your glass-rail terraces or from the comfort of your couch as you gaze out your floor-to-ceiling window walls.

Blue and Green Diamond

Blue and Green Diamond is the tallest property in Miami Beach, and is made up of two tours, each featuring 315 units. Blue and Green Diamond are known for perfectly finished interiors and high-standard amenities, and have managed to combine these with spectacular views of the skyline and ocean. Residents can relax in two different pools, grab a game of tennis on the tennis courts, get a massage or beauty treatment in the spa, or work out in the fitness center.

Aria on the Bay

Aria on the Bay is located in a prestigious address, and all residences feature high-end features, flow-through layouts, and high-end finishes. The sophisticated design is apparent right at the entrance to the property, where you’ll see the awe-inspiring landscape and pillars. But where this property really shines is its resort deck, which features sunrise and sunset pools which overlook Biscayne Bay and the city.

Eighty Seven Park

Eighty Seven Park features 70 homes, and if you’re looking for sea breezes and natural light, you’ve found it. The ceilings are ten feet high, and the balconies and open floor plans ensure that you have some of the most dramatic views available in Miami Beach. Fixtures include stone countertops, Italian cabinetry, oak panels, integrated appliances, and more. This property was designed with South Florida’s tropical nature in mind, and features natural stone and grains to help bring the outdoors inside.
